AKKR comp & culture?

Saw they won the top spot for HEC rankings last year and was hoping to learn more about them. Was reviewing glassdoor and saw some complaints about comp being low (under street average), sharp elbow culture, etc. which was surprising to me given their performance, AUM, and some anecdotes I've heard.

Can anyone share some insight?  

 

My info is dated from 2019-ish, but I have heard that comp is on the lower range of MM PE (so if the range is 200-300K, would assume somewhere in the middle maybe lower). Mentioned this in another thread, but one of the guys legit told me they "work really hard" and asked how many hours I worked as a comparison, which was strange. Obviously just one person, but it does corroborate other things I've heard that it's pretty sweaty. That being said, great portcos and great performance.
